Faith Christian Academy in Wilmot, OH serves 104 students from preschool through 12th grade in a rural community setting.
The school operates as a co–educational alternative school with a Mennonite orientation and follows the Accelerated Christian Education (ACE) curriculum.
With 16 teachers, Faith Christian Academy maintains a student–teacher ratio of 7:1, supporting small class sizes for its enrollment.
The student population includes approximately 2% students of color, reflecting limited racial diversity.
Faith Christian Academy is one of several private schools in the rural Wilmot area offering K–12 education with a faith–based and alternative program approach.
Antrim Mennonite School in Freeport, OH, serves 75 students from kindergarten through 12th grade in a rural community setting.
The school maintains a student–teacher ratio of 9:1 with 8 teachers on staff.
Affiliated with Mennonite religious traditions, the school follows the Accelerated Christian Education curriculum and is a member of the Association of Christian Schools International.
This co–educational private school offers a full K–12 education with a program type classified as regular elementary and secondary.
Located in rural Ohio, Antrim Mennonite School provides education within a faith–based framework for families seeking a Mennonite–oriented K–12 private school option.
